Femmetje Snedeker was born as the daughter of Isaac Gerrits Snedeker and Catryntje Janse Dorland. She married Johannes Eldert about 1732, in New Utrecht, Kings, New York, United States. They were the parents of at least 3 sons and 1 daughter. She died after 1763, in Flatbush, Kings, New York Colony, British Colonial America.

Altered form, under American Dutch influence in New Netherland, of North German Schnitker or Schnittker ‘joiner, woodcarver’, or perhaps of its Danish cognate Snedker ‘carpenter’.
History: Jan Gerritsz Snedeker, born in Oldenburg, Germany, arrived in New Netherland from Sloten, Amsterdam, around 1639.
Dictionary of American Family Names © Patrick Hanks 2003, 2006.
